What does the Bible say about Gideon as a type of Christ?

Answered in 1 source

The Bible presents Gideon as a type of Christ, illustrating Jesus as the champion of salvation.

In Judges 7, Gideon is shown as a powerful figure who faces the Midianites, symbolizing Christ's role as the champion and captain of our salvation. Just as the Lord strengthened Gideon, He prepared Jesus for His sacrificial mission. The dream heard by Gideon, predicting his victory, underscores the fear the enemies had of him, reflecting how Jesus, through His passion and resurrection, conquers sin and death. This typology points believers to view Gideon not merely as a historical figure but as a divine shadow of Christ's ultimate triumph over spiritual foes.
Scripture References: Judges 7:17, 2 Corinthians 5:21, Hebrews 13:12
